Action item 4: The Glintmarket catalog served stale pricing for 40 minutes because cache invalidation messages from the Hollowbrook pricing service were silently dropped when the queue exceeded its retention window. Owner: the catalog platform team. We will add end-to-end invalidation acknowledgements and alert on unacknowledged purges older than two minutes. The proposed design and threat considerations for the acknowledgement channel are documented on the internal page.

wiki page, kahog-hahig: https://vault.zemvargrid.internal/display/deploy/repo/settings/merge_requests/job/settings/6f3b933774dbc5320a4daa18

## Kickoff Notes — ChipGate Reader

Quick recap for the Harborfell Marathon setup: the trackside timing-chip readers need firmware flashed before Thursday's dry run, and the mat at the 10k split has been flaky, so test it twice. Spare antennas are in the blue crate. Don't reorder cabling without checking first — it's mapped to the scoring van. All hardware questions go to the lead listed below.

approver of yahig-kagup = Ralok Sorael

Break-glass access: Moonhollow tide-table widget. The widget pulls tidal predictions from the Brinefeed cache. If the cache corrupts, coastal dashboards show wrong tide times — treat as an incident. Normal fix: restart the feed worker. If that fails, you need break-glass access to the Brinefeed admin shell to rebuild the cache manually. Access is audited; notify the on-call lead first. To unseal the shell, enter the recovery passphrase below.

unlock words, fahof-tawif: fenwyn-istath

## v4.2.0 — Changed defaults

The Parcelwise webhook dispatcher now retries failed deliveries five times (was three) with exponential backoff, and the delivery timeout drops from 30s to 10s. Signature verification is now mandatory; unsigned payloads are rejected outright. On-call: expect a brief spike in retry volume after rollout as downstream consumers adjust. No action needed unless rejection rates exceed the Dunmoor alert threshold. New deployments ship with the following default configuration.

service settings:
[fendor]
port = 5672
team = istix
host = fendor.orvexsoft.example
region = north-1
access_code = ac_3bd339
timeout_ms = 3000